Hi Alex,

How’s everything on your end? I’ve been on a real reading kick lately and thought I’d tell you about it. This year I set myself a small goal—one book a month—and it’s actually stuck. I’ve been mixing fiction and non-fiction so I don’t burn out: a novel for the story and then something about history or psychology to learn a new idea or two.

Last week I finished “The Night Circus,” and I loved how atmospheric it was—every chapter felt like stepping into a different tent. Before that, I read a short but powerful memoir about creativity and routine; it made me start keeping a tiny reading journal. Now I jot down favorite lines, questions I had, and what the book made me feel. It’s funny how writing a few sentences helps the stories stick.

I still prefer paper books for evenings (there’s something about turning real pages), but my e-reader has been great for the bus—lighter bag, brighter screen, and instant dictionaries when I hit a tricky word. I also discovered a small second-hand bookstore near my place; the owner remembers what I like and keeps odd gems aside for me. It’s dangerously tempting.

What have you been reading lately? Do you have a comfort book you return to when life gets loud? If you can recommend a fast-paced mystery or a thoughtful sci-fi novel, send the titles my way. When we next meet, let’s swap a couple of favorites—I’ll bring the one that made me miss my stop twice!

Take care and write back soon,
Sam
